How to Play
Players control the school bus using arrow keys on a keyboard or on-screen controls, steering left and right to navigate the road. The goal is to drive past each house to collect waiting children while avoiding obstacles like roadworks, cones, barriers, and construction vehicles. Crashing into obstacles too many times will cause the bus to break down, ending the mission. Each day presents a new route, requiring players to stay alert and plan their moves carefully. Completing all five days from Monday to Friday finishes the week, with increasing speed and obstacle density adding to the challenge.
